The economic dispatch of concentrating solar power plants with thermal energy storage is strongly affected by uncertainty in irradiance forecasts. This paper proposes a risk-aware stochastic model predictive control (RA-MPC) strategy that combines expected operating cost with the Conditional Value-at-Risk (CVaR) of a composite operational index accounting for economic loss, dispatch deficit, low-storage exposure, and solar curtailment. Using linear auxiliary inequalities and the Rockafellar–Uryasev reformulation, the resulting receding-horizon problem is formulated as a convex quadratic program. Under the affine plant model, removing the CVaR term makes the optimal control sequence scenario-independent; the risk term thus breaks this degeneracy and enables forecast uncertainty to influence dispatch. The controller is evaluated on a 50 MW parabolic-trough plant with 300 MWh of thermal storage and benchmarked against deterministic MPC, scenario-based stochastic MPC, rule-based control, and robust minimax MPC. On six representative days, RA-MPC reduces the CVaR index by 27.4% and the dispatch deficit by 28.3% relative to the non-risk-aware stochastic MPC baseline. Over a 365-day campaign, it increases mean daily revenue by 32.6% (38.01 versus 28.67 kEUR/day), reduces dispatch deficit by 23.9%, and achieves 100% hierarchical solver feasibility. In a continuous 30-day stress test, RA-MPC limits the number of days ending below the 60 MWh terminal-reserve threshold to 3, compared with 11–21 days for the rule-based and minimax baselines. These results demonstrate that explicit tail-risk management can improve both economic performance and operational reliability in renewable generation with storage. © 2026 Elsevier Ltd
